water to the fountain enters at the opening 5 and passes through the passages 7 and 8 and the continuation of the passage 8 in the sleeve'll and dome 12, through the openings 13, and out throughthe nozzle 10. It i will be seen further, that, owing to the loregulated, by the means to which reference has been made, to insure the deflection of said stream to the'necessary extent before the Water is projected beyond theedge of the bowl. A stream of water and its possible course are indicated by broken line at 14:, in Fig. 2. The point at which the mouth is applied to the stream of water for drinking purposes is, for obviously necessary reasons,
and especially in view of the presence of the guard rail 2, at such a distance from the outlet of the nozzle 10 that no portion of said stream with which the lips of the person drinking come in contact does or can return -'to the orifice whence the stream comes, that is to say, the said outlet of the nozzle. The stream 14 rises obliquely from the nozzle 10 and is projected to a point approximately above the center of the bowl 1, at or a little beyond which point preferably the'mouth is applied for drinking purposes. After passing the aforesaid point the stream 14: describes a more or less sharp curve and falls into the bowl 1 at some distance from the nozzle 10; The water in the bowl escapes through the passage 6. The guard rail 2, which is annular, is supported from a flanged ring 15 by a plurality of radial,.oblique arms 16, said ring being screwed on to therim ofthe bowl 1, and
' said rail being smaller in diameter than said rim. This annularrail, supported as it is above the bowl and being smaller than said bowla't the top and of a size suitable-for the. purpose, prevents the head of a person from being thrust-into the bowl in an endeavor to "apply thelips directly .to the nozzle lO, and
so protects thelatter from possible contami falling-teta us said mars es mouth. This fountain is, therefore, entirely sanitary in the particulars herein polnted out.

plurality of nozzles 10 and the appurtenances for the same maybe provided,.as shown in Fig. 3, wherein two nozzles and the supporting parts therefor are provided and arranged on opposite sides of said axial center.
The axes-of the two nozzles are inclined to-- ward each other so that they intersect at a point directly over the center of the bowl,
said axes being in the same vertical plane. The streams discharged from these nozzles therefore intersect and rise as a single stream in line with the axial center of the bowl, and the drinking point is at or a lit- .tle above the place of intersection. The
water in descending into the bowl falls be- In the Fig. 3 construction the horizontal passage 7 is lengthened or extended in both directions to connect with both passages 8.
